Business Plan Essentials

A well-thought-out business plan paves the path for your enterprise. It outlines goals, strategies, and how to overcome challenges.

  • Executive Summary: Summarize your business and plans.
  • Market Analysis: Provides insight into your industry, market, and competitors.
  • Organization and Management: Details your business structure and team.
  • Services Offered: Lists the services you will provide.
  • Marketing Plan: Describes how you will attract and retain clients.
  • Financial Projections: Offers an outlook on expected income and expenses.

Legal And Financial Considerations

Understanding the legal and financial aspects is crucial to operating without risks. Pay close attention to the following:

Legal ConsiderationFinancial Consideration
Choose a legal structure (e.g., sole proprietorship, LLC).Set up business banking and accounting systems.
Register your business and obtain the necessary licenses.Create a budget for initial expenses and ongoing costs.
Understand contract law for client agreements.Plan for taxes, including estimated payments.

Attend to these areas carefully to establish a strong legal and financial base for your venture.

Must-have Software

Efficiency starts with robust software. The following table highlights must-have software solutions that can transform your virtual assistant business:

Type Software Function
Communication Slack, Zoom Real-time messaging and video conferencing
Project Management Asana, Trello Task organization and workflow management
Email Management Streak, Mailbird Email sorting and CRM integration
File Storage Google Drive, Dropbox Cloud storage for file sharing and collaboration
Time Tracking Harvest, Toggl Monitor time spent on tasks for billing

Choose software that aligns with your clients’ needs and your business model.

Automation And Productivity Apps

Automate routine tasks with the help of productivity apps. They save time and reduce errors. Consider these:

  • Zapier: Connects your apps and automates workflows.
  • IFTTT: Creates conditional statements for routine tasks.
  • Calendly: Streamlines appointment scheduling.

Utilize apps to turn repetitive tasks into automated processes, boosting efficiency significantly.
